HON'BLE SRI JUSTICE C. PRAVEEN KUMAR WRIT PETITION No.17243 of 2017 ORDER:

1) The present writ petition came to be filed with the following relief:

" issuance of writ of mandamus declaring the action of the second respondent in interfering with peaceful possession and enjoyment of the property to an extent of Ac.0.54 cents in Sy.No.187/ 6 and Ac.1.53 cents in Sy.No.190/ 4 of Brundavanam Village, Mundlamur Mandal, Prakasam District at the instance of the third respondent, is illegal, arbitrary and violative of Articles 14 and 21 of the Constitution of India;

and consequently to direct the third respondent not to interfere with the civil disputes between the petitioner and the third respondent." 2) Though various grounds raised learned counsel for the petitioner submits that the respondent-police are interfering with the peaceful possession and enjoyment of the petitioner over the property. The same is disputed by the Government Pleader for Home (AP) and on instructions she states that respondent Nos.1 and 2 are not interfering with the civil disputes. 3) In view of the submissions made, the writ petition is disposed of directing the second respondent not to interfere with the civil disputes between the petitioner and third respondent. But if any action is sought to be taken against any of the parties the same shall be in accordance with the provisions of law.

4) There shall be no order as to costs. Consequently, miscellaneous petitions, if any, pending in this Writ Petition shall stand closed.
